Progress so far in bookbinding
So I've never bookbound before, but I decided to give it an ADHD go with greenTeacup's Lionheart series, a Harry Potter Rewrite focusing on Draco, wherein he is in Gryffindor and will eventually end up with Hermione (as it should be).
Had to make an account to ask her a question regarding imagry, so might as well use this Tumblr thing.
XXXX
I have made Vol. I and II and II (sic) into typesets on Google Docs. The 2nd Vol. II is incomplete at this moment, but I worked what I had thus far. Total between the three Volumes is about 700k words, so they are not small, lol.
I've also started gathering material to make the books. 11x17 paper painstakingly chopped to 8 1/2x11, because I live in Hawaii and you can't get shit here without costing an arm and leg, and because every bookbinder firstly raved about ensuring the short grain for your paper.
I also couldn't find any endpaper I liked, except a single sheet from a Michaels' booklet that wouldn't ship here without an absurd shipping cost for a small item. So I made my own.
Made this in Procreate, then had OfficeDepot print and mail like 8 double sided copies to me... still with an absurd shipping cost for what they were, because Hawaii. I'm really happy with how this came out, and I ensured that the Draco constellation was included.
Then, I tried my hand at the cover arts. I have plans to make them from Heat Transfer Vinyl (DTV not HTV, for color choice), then slap it to the covers as it'd be the best option I have IMO. I made them also in Procreate, and will send it to some Esty sketchy seller to print and send to me. Plan to use Leather to bind the books, because I'm extra like that.
This one is Vol. I, gold because it'll be on red leather. I initally tried to mimic the ones provided within fic.... but then I got extra. I did keep to the image and stamp of original. Couldn't find OG script type, so something that fit IMO. I am happy with this one. The fligree is a different style per volume.
This one is the first Vol. II, so designed to be black on yellow. I might swap out the cup to something that matches the sketch style of the other images, and would likely print better. IDK. I did add some color to the filigree, as it seemed dull to be 100% black.
Lastly, thus far, is the 2nd Vol. II. I'm acting under the assumption it's supposed to be Vol. III, but we'll see. This is designed to be on top of blue, so tried to use a bronze color. I might make the owl intentionally white internal, with brown on the back, to show it's Hermione's owl. But might just leave it outline.
Each DTV would be cut to apply in the correct area, and applied. So they don't need to be 100% aligned to print. I'm debating waiting to print these until after the books are printed, so I can get an understanding of how thick the books'll be to size appropriately, but eh. I am deep in my ADHD hyperfixation, so I don't know if I can resist buying the shinies.
XXXX
And that's it so far. I'll be test printing the signatures next, then validating the typeset before printing the lot. I'll try to remember to post progress pics as needed.

I am le tired...
So after school today, I started on the booklet again. I stuck it into my mini press, as my big one is still missing the screw (damn you Ontario, CA, for being responsible for 90% of the delivery delays I've suffered). That's coming Wednesday, supposedly, though it was supposed to be today.
So I did the next step and glued the back, careful to not get the cords wet so I cound round it.
As the glue dried, I cleaned and conditioned the leather.
I have a fancy purse, so I have pretty nice leather conditioner. Probably nicer than needed, lol, but the leather is nice and soft now. Glad I cleaned this though, as the red bled a bit from the wash.
Bu the time I wiped down and conditioned both leather slabs, the glue was dry enough to round.
I had more success this time rounding than last time. I even tried to make some shoulders, but I don't think I was very successful. I don't have that wedge shaped shoulder board, but it's good enough. It's my second ever bind, so I need to try and keep a reasonable expectation of myself. Just need to keep positive thoughts over any misstep or issue!
When I took the booklet back, I realized I had forgotten to attach the end papers before rounding. Eh, I can slap them bitches on now, and...
FUCK
Goddamn OfficeDepot! Edge to edge print my goddamned ass. You bastards chopped off the white edges!
What should be an 8.5x11, is instead 8x10.5. Fuck faces dropped off a 1/4th inch the entire way around. That makes my custom end papers USELESS.
UGH, guess I'll do those knock off Hogwarts ones. Unfortunately, upon opening, I realized they don't have page duplicates, so I will have mismatched end papers. UGH.
The knock offs are one sided. The golden striped one I fully glued the white end paper to cover up the childish hats. The back one I end tipped, so you can still see the fake newspaper.
I left the booklet under a brick to dry and I'll trim the edges later. I have to trim the sides too with my prison shank chisel.
I then turned my attention back to my press. I was drilling some pilot holes and...
FUCK
Drill bit broke off into the wood. Had to get some needle nose and twist out the tip.
But I got the holes drilled, and....
FUCK
This is largely on me, tbh. I did have 4 1/2" pipes for the arms, but I swapped it for 3" because the wood I got wasn't the size I wanted it to be (because it was 15" across not 16"). Rather than have it super short, I just cut it differently to have it more square than rectangle.
I will probably cut out feet entirely so the two wood planes can flush against one another. I actually have a hole drill, so it should be easy.
If not, I guess I'll have to get another piece of wood. The good thing about the pipes is that they'll easily swap over to another slab.
Tomorrow, I'll try to edge off the book, then sew on the headbands.
